The 9th Gemstone Gathering took place on January 17th, 2008

about " The Blunt Truth about the Sharp End "

By Mr. Guy Clutterbuck

(Specializes in buying rough and cut gemstone in Africa and Asia)

 

Guy Clutterbuck began his career in the gem business in 1983 and specializes in buying rough and cut gemstones in Africa and Asia. Clutterbuck studied the art and science of gem cutting in Thailand and is a graduate of the Gemmological Institute of America. His main markets are the US and Europe where he has numerous prestigious clients including the Queen of England’s Crown Jeweler.

  

Guy Clutterbuck has acted as a guide to remote and dangerous areas of the gem-related world for various media personalities. John Simpson, a renowned BBC journalist, considered his trip with Guy to the mountains of Afghanistan as one of his most memorable, and relates some amusing anecdotes of the journey in his autobiography "Strange Places, Questionable People".

Clutterbuck began buying aquamarine 25 years ago in the African bush. He currently buys substantial quantities of emerald and aquamarine at source in Zambia, in addition to investing in small scale mining operations.

  

Guy Clutterbuck’s presentation will focus on the nature of the gemstone business from the sharp end with particular attention paid to his experiences in Africa. Guy Clutterbuck will additionally be explaining how these stones are faceted and marketed throughout the world and additionally will discuss the current topical issues of fair trade and ethics which is of growing importance to consumers of luxury goods.
